Output 20b5af1f191e7cb2821e6ec56786e72182ad420dca2bf50bd14c2d26f07e027a:1

value
2964500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3db56309ab608d0b2dca591575f62941a54cfaf0 OP_EQUAL
address
37KJSE3vkHfBUbhLSRGUN9QgF9udiJ3Ejs
transaction
20b5af1f191e7cb2821e6ec56786e72182ad420dca2bf50bd14c2d26f07e027a
confirmations
428818
spent
true